One vital cause of water damage is leaks in plumbing systems. Over time, pipes can corrode, joints might weaken, and seals can deteriorate. These leaks usually go unnoticed till they cause seen damage, making it essential to frequently inspect plumbing for signs of wear and tear and tear.


Roof leaks also pose a substantial threat to homes, particularly throughout heavy rainstorms. Damaged shingles, growing older flashing, or clogged gutters can direct water into the roof construction. Homeowners ought to guarantee their roofs are in good condition and perform routine check-ups after extreme weather.

Appliances such as dishwashers, washing machines, and water heaters may be hidden culprits of water damage. A malfunctioning water line or a break within the hose can lead to substantial flooding. Regular upkeep and inspection of these appliances are essential for minimizing risk.


Basements are particularly weak to water damage as a outcome of their location. Groundwater can seep by way of foundations, and if correct drainage methods aren't in place, it could lead to significant issues. Installing a sump pump and ensuring proper grading across the property might help mitigate this risk.

Heavy rainfall can overwhelm drainage techniques, resulting in water backflow into homes. This typically occurs in areas with insufficient drainage or during extreme climate occasions. Homeowners ought to be proactive by cleaning gutters and ensuring that downspouts direct water away from the inspiration.

Sewer backups could cause catastrophic water damage. When the sewer system becomes overloaded or blocked, wastewater can discover its way again into a house, posing serious health risks as well. Regular upkeep of sewer strains and being mindful of what will get flushed can considerably cut back the chance of this concern.


Flooding from natural disasters, corresponding to hurricanes or heavy storms, can devastate properties. Floodwater can enter homes rapidly, leading to substantial damage to walls, flooring, and private belongings. Understanding native flood zones and having an emergency plan in place is vital for these dwelling in high-risk areas.

Humidity can additionally be a silent contributor to water damage. High humidity levels could cause condensation inside partitions and on surfaces, resulting in mold development and potential structural damage over time. Installing dehumidifiers and ensuring proper air flow can combat this issue successfully.


Poor landscaping practices can unintentionally direct water toward the foundation of a house. Sloping driveways or improperly placed flower beds could cause water to pool close to the house. Evaluating and adjusting landscaping can create effective drainage pathways that divert water away from the property.


Winter presents its own set of water damage risks, primarily as a outcome of frozen pipes. When temperatures drop, water in pipes can freeze, causing them to burst. Insulating pipes, particularly in unheated areas, and allowing taps to trickle throughout extreme cold may help prevent this problem.


To mitigate the risks of water damage, homeowners should often inspect their property. Identifying potential points early can save money and time in the long term. This contains checking roofs, plumbing, and foundations for signs of moisture or damage.

  • Leaky roofs can lead to significant water damage; regular inspections and well timed repairs can prevent extreme moisture intrusion.

  • Broken or malfunctioning appliances, similar to washing machines or dishwashers, typically contribute to unpredicted leaks; think about using water alarms underneath appliances.

  • Clogged gutters entice water, permitting it to overflow; periodic cleaning and maintenance can get rid of this risk.

  • Burst pipes, especially throughout freezing temperatures, can wreak havoc; insulating pipes in unheated areas minimizes this risk.

  • Humidity buildup in basements can result in mold progress; utilizing dehumidifiers can successfully handle moisture ranges.

  • Foundation cracks are entry points for water; sealing and waterproofing basements can safeguard in opposition to flooding.

  • Poor drainage techniques across the property may cause water accumulation; landscaping with correct slopes directs water away from the foundation.

  • Old or deteriorating windows could enable rainwater to seep in; replacing worn-out seals and weatherstripping enhances waterproofing.

  • Overflowing toilets or sinks may cause extensive water damage; often checking for clogs and maintaining plumbing techniques is significant.
